Single malt whisky produced by Eigashima Shuzo in Akashi, Japan Lightly peated to 10ppm Distilled twice in copper pot stills Aged 7 years in first fill ex-bourbon barrels Limited US release of only 492 bottles Non-chill filtered; 50% ABV The oldest US release from Eigashima Shuzo’s White Oak Distillery, this lightly peated single malt was aged entirely in first fill ex-bourbon barrels, resulting in a heavily spiced yet refined whisky.
Tasting Notes,
Pecans, stewed strawberries, allspice, and charred oak on the nose precede a spicy palate of clove, toasted black pepper, and vanilla bean; honey-drizzled peaches and grilled figs with a touch sea salt on the finish
